Recommended Reading

Here are 3 great books that I mentioned in the video that I would recommend for you to read and reread and master.

How to Win Friends & Influence People by Dale Carnegie

Little Red Book of Selling by Jeffrey Gitomer

Secrets of Closing the Sale by Zig Ziglar

I would focus on those 3 books for the next 6 months and get good at applying the content that you learn. Once you do that you will see how much easier it is to meet new people and prospect.
